Anyway, the documents required is listed below (this is the one written on the downloadable form http://philembassy-uk.org/wp-content/uploads/2011/11/RoMarriage-interactive-form.pdf )
The Report of Marriage form is to be submitted in four (4) copies, along with the following:
1. Original and four (4) photocopies of marriage contract.
2. Four (4) photocopies each of the data page of the passport of the husband and the wife.
3. Four (4) photos each of husband and wife.
4. Payment of £18.00, postal money order addressed to Philippine Embassy (If marriage was solemnized for more than a year prior to the filing of the Report of Marriage, there is an additional fee of £18.00 for late registration.)
Where would the copies go? (for your info)
- Copy for contracting parties
- Copy for DFA and NSO
- Copy with supporting documents for Embassy files
You can submit all the requirements (along with a return special delivery envelope as one copy of all the requirements, including the original marriage contract, would be returned to you) via post. Send it to the address below.
Report of Marriage
Embassy of the Philippines
6-8 Suffolk Street,
London
SW1Y 4HG
United Kingdom
Processing would be just 2-3 days upon receipt of the documents. Make sure you include your contact numbers just in case they need to contact you (what I did is to include a cover letter stating all the documents attached and numbers and address where they can contact me just in case).
